Ruchi Gupta

Vice President, Head of Research & Development at Pendulum

Ruchi Gupta has a diverse work experience spanning over several years. Ruchi currently holds the position of Vice President and Head of Research & Development at Pendulum Therapeutics, starting in May 2022. Prior to this, they worked at Johnson & Johnson as the Director of NeuroInflammation and Complement Biology from June 2021 to May 2022. From December 2018 to June 2021, Ruchi served as the Senior Associate Director of Liver Diseases at Gilead Sciences. Before that, they held the role of Senior Scientist at AstraZeneca for the entirety of 2018. Ruchi also has extensive experience at MedImmune, where they were the Team Lead Scientist for Cardiovascular Diseases from January 2015 to January 2018, and held the position of Scientist from October 2011 to December 2014. Additionally, Ruchi worked as a Scientist focusing on Neuroimmunology at Pfizer from March 2011 to September 2011. Ruchi also served as a Postdoctoral Fellow at Rockefeller University from August 2008 to September 2011. Ruchi obtained their PhD in Chemistry with a GPA of 3.0 from Stony Brook University, where they completed their studies from December 2003 to May 2008. Ruchi also holds a Master's degree from the Indian Institute of Technology, Kanpur from 2001.
